![](https://img-blog.csdnimg.cn/20201014180756724.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
图像处理
salt_bean_curd
这个作者很懒,什么都没留下…
展开
-
基于opencvsharp的图像位移检测及相似点标注(光流金字塔法)
基于C#opencvsharp的图像位移检测及相似点标注又是一个要用C#的图像处理算法,网上有一些关于SIFT方法下的相似点检测,实测效果不错的,难得还是opencvsharp的。客户这里要求用两种方法去检测提取相似点,并得出图片相对距离。第一种我用了SIFT,网上已经有了,不赘述。第二种采用了光流金字塔,其实这两种方法opencvsharp里已经都集成好了,调用一下就行。主要是CalcOpticalFlowPyrLK函数要求先得到前一幅图的特征点,不像SIFT法可以单独对每个图像检测特征点然后在原创 2020-07-28 19:40:00 · 2137 阅读 · 2 评论 -
基于opencvsharp的景深融合
C#景深融合最近因为一个项目要求,将matlab写的一些关于图像的算法转成C#。这个挺坑爹的,C#处理图像还是挺少的,opencv关于这方面的资源挺少的。我用的是opencvsharp这个第三方库,GitHub上有资源。这个景深融合其实是一个图像边缘检测,然后做了一个平滑处理,根据灰度图的亮度进行筛选,形成一个分区。最后根据分区处理像素的填充。下面贴代码:读取图片的操作就略去了,边缘提取用的是sobel,注意一下,opencvsharp中的图像处理注意mat数据的溢出。及时调整mat的像素深度比如1原创 2020-07-28 19:41:22 · 3414 阅读 · 9 评论